Location Benefits of Buying in Hatherleigh
Hatherleigh provides a range of everyday services within easy reach, including independent shops, cafés, and local schools. Road connections link the town to Okehampton, Exeter, and the wider Devon area, making commuting or regular travel straightforward. Living in a 2 bed apartment here allows residents to enjoy a quieter pace while remaining connected to employment centres and leisure destinations. Devon’s countryside is a key attraction for many buyers. Footpaths, green spaces, and nearby nature spots make it easy to enjoy time outdoors without travelling far. For apartment owners, this access can compensate for having less private outdoor space compared with a house.

What to Look for When Buying a New Build Apartment
Before purchasing, it is sensible to review the specification in detail. This includes fixtures, fittings, and finishes, as well as warranties and aftercare services. A clear understanding of what is included helps avoid surprises later. Apartments usually involve service charges that cover communal areas and maintenance. Buyers should review these carefully and understand what services are provided in return. Transparency at this stage supports confident decision-making.
